The golden hour is the period of soft, warm light perfect for photography and occurs shortly after sunrise and just before sunset. In Åneby, the golden hour starts at 06:42 and ends at 08:05 in the morning and then again at 16:53 in the evening, ending at 18:17.

Civil twilight is the first and last phase of twilight. In the morning, civil dawn begins at 06:26, marking the time when there's enough light for most outdoor activities. In the evening, civil dusk happens at 18:33, right after sunset at 17:51.

Nautical twilight is the period when the Sun is 6-12 degrees below the horizon, commonly used by sailors to navigate at sea. In Åneby, nautical dawn starts at 05:37 and nautical dusk occurs at 19:21.

Astronomical twilight occurs when the Sun is 12-18 degrees below the horizon, and the sky is dark enough for astronomers to observe faint celestial objects. Astronomical dawn in Åneby starts at 04:48, while astronomical dusk ends at 20:11.
